Gradation, graduality, climaxAbstract
This scientific article is devoted to the topic of gradation in Uzbek and world linguistics. It tells when the theory of gradation appeared in Uzbek and world linguistics and how and by whom it was studied. Various definitions of gradation are given. It is proven how important the level of emotionality of the listener is when learning a foreign language and communicating in this language.
